Abstract
A fast-gain-switching preamplifier for high-throughput nuclear gamma-ray spectroscopy is described. A simple scheme was used, which avoids the very high dynamic range required, for a gain stabilizing technique used with a gamma-ray detector constructed of BGO scintillators and photomultiplier tubes.
